moyaowl Posted March 16, 2022 Share Posted March 16, 2022 As title says, OS has just confirmed the players that have been released Darren Moore has confirmed that decisions have been made on the immediate futures of Owls youngsters. With a raft of Under-23s nearing the end of their contracts, Moore said he felt it fitting the players are told now to allow for potential moves elsewhere with the season still live. Moore’s stance also opens the door for fresh faces coming into S6 during the closing stages of the 23s campaign. He said: “We’ve made some decisions and I think it’s right that you give younger players the opportunity to go and play and secure contracts elsewhere. “With the handful of games left in the Under-23s, it presents the opportunity for us to look at one or two potential targets to bring them in and put them in training sessions and games.” The following players will be leaving Hillsborough upon the expiry of their current contracts: Kwame Boateng, Alex Bonnington, Josh Dawodu, Lewis Farmer, Charles Hagan, Jaden Onen, Josh Render, Declan Thompson and Liam Waldock. Sheffield Wednesday would like to thank all the young players for their services and wish them well for the future. https://www.swfc.co.uk/news/2022/march/owls-confirm-23s-departures/ 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
